    The golden nematode of potato caused by Heterodera rostochiensis was introduced in India from –

    A.

    Australia

    B.

    Java

    C.

    Europe

    D.

    Sri Lanka

    E.

    Question not attempted

    Correct option is C


    Correct option: (c) Europe
    · Golden nematode was introduced into India (Nilgiri Hills) from European sources through potato tubers.
